Total value £1,648
£ s. d.
The total of the value of the houses & things tythable is 1648 0 0
The yearly tyth is 92 10 8
There is no glebe save only a house purchased for the Parson's dwellinge.
Casualties: Burials 5 0 0
Churchings 1 10 0
Marriages 1 0 0
Easter offerings 3 10 0
Necessary & Certaine payments:
To the Curate 8 0 0
Tenths 1 16 0
Procurations yearly 3 4
Procurations to the Lord Bishop being 6/8 yearly 2 2
Loss of tyths 2 0 0
First fruits divided into seven parts 2 5 6
Subsidies as they have been paid for many years 3 0 0
The Tyth 92 10 8
Casualties 11 0 0
The total is 103 10 8
Deducted 22 6 10
So rest clear maintenance £81 3 10
